The Magic of Eevee's Evolution: Why It's a Trainer's Dream
Eevee is a rare Pokémon known for its extraordinary evolutionary potential. Unlike most Pokémon that evolve into a single form, Eevee can transform into eight distinct evolutions: Vaporeon, Jolteon, Flareon, Espeon, Umbreon, Leafeon, Glaceon, and Sylveon. This versatility makes Eevee a cornerstone of any trainer's collection. The key to unlocking these forms lies in understanding the specific evolution methods, which vary by game. In the main series, evolution often requires items like Water Stones or specific friendship levels, while in Pokémon Go, the process is simplified but still requires careful planning.
